What are Plastic Check Valves?


Plastic check valves are one-way valves designed to allow fluid to flow in one direction while blocking any reverse flow. Made from durable plastics such as PVC, CPVC, or polypropylene, these valves offer a lightweight alternative to their metal counterparts. Their design typically features a spring-loaded or diaphragm mechanism that responds to variations in pressure, ensuring that flow is maintained in the intended direction.


Key Benefits of Plastic Check Valves


1. Corrosion Resistance One of the primary advantages of plastic check valves is their resistance to corrosion. Unlike metal valves, which can degrade over time when exposed to water and other liquids, plastic valves maintain their integrity, ensuring long-term functionality in various environments. This is particularly important for water exporters dealing with diverse water sources.


2. Lightweight and Easy to Install The lightweight nature of plastic check valves makes them easier to handle and install. Water exporters can reduce shipping costs and installation time, contributing to overall operational efficiency. Their compact design allows for seamless integration into existing pipe systems.


3. Cost-Effective Plastic check valves are generally more affordable than metal valves. For water exporters, this cost-effectiveness translates into lower initial investments and reduced maintenance expenses over the product's lifespan. Economic efficiency is crucial for businesses looking to maximize profit margins.


4. Wide Range of Applications Plastic check valves are versatile and can be used in various applications, including water treatment, irrigation, and industrial processes. This versatility allows water exporters to utilize a single type of valve across multiple projects, simplifying inventory management.


5. Low Maintenance Requirements Plastic check valves require minimal maintenance compared to traditional metal valves. Their corrosion resistance and durable construction mean less wear and tear, translating into lower maintenance costs and reduced downtime for water exporters.

Functionality of Plastic Check Valves


The operational mechanism of plastic check valves is straightforward. When fluid flows in the correct direction, the pressure lifts the valve against the seat, allowing the fluid to pass. If there is a drop in pressure or power failure, the valve closes, preventing any backflow and protecting the system from potential contamination or damage. Choosing the Right Plastic Check Valve


When selecting a plastic check valve, water exporters should consider the specifics of their application, including


- Material Compatibility Ensure the valve material is compatible with the fluid being exported. Different plastics have varying resistance to chemicals and temperatures.


- Pressure Rating Check the valve's pressure rating to ensure it can handle the operational conditions of the export process.


- Size and Flow Rate Proper sizing is essential for optimal flow. A valve that is too small can restrict flow, while one that is too large may not provide adequate backpressure.


- Installation Requirements Consider whether the valve is designed for horizontal or vertical installation, as this may affect the overall setup.
